The Indianapolis Symphony Orchestra foundation, inc. (the "iso foundation") was formed in september 1990 for the purpose of educating the public and providing financial and other support to the indiana Symphony society, inc. (the "society"), an indiana not-for-profit corporation that operates the Indianapolis Symphony Orchestra. It is the general practice of the society to transfer contributions raised, other than annual fund contributions, to the iso foundation unless a donor specifically requires the contribution to be maintained by the society. All fundraising expenses are recorded and reported in the society's accounts.
